Transaction 10565fa289cf7e3551270adb5bfb091433a6839c66835bfdde6ba586112def44
1 Input
1 Output
-
10565fa289cf7e3551270adb5bfb091433a6839c66835bfdde6ba586112def44:0
- value
- 1978113
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4c3f2424376560edb8a8c5e65b79a24d96447d1a OP_EQUAL
- address
- 38eAvFPD9q4pwbyvAQy74aRzHuuNYboSk8